本文目录导读:
图片来源于网络,如有侵权联系删除
随着互联网的飞速发展,信息获取变得愈发便捷,面对海量数据,如何快速、准确地提取所需信息,成为了许多企业和开发者关注的焦点,利用IP代理提取网站源码便成为了一种高效的信息获取手段,本文将深入解析如何利用IP代理提取网站源码,并探讨高效网络爬虫技术。
IP代理的作用
IP代理,即代理服务器,是一种网络服务,它允许用户通过代理服务器访问互联网,IP代理的主要作用有以下几点:
1、隐藏真实IP:使用IP代理可以隐藏用户真实IP,避免被网站追踪和限制访问。
2、绕过访问限制:某些网站可能对特定地区或IP地址进行访问限制,通过使用IP代理,可以绕过这些限制。
3、提高访问速度:IP代理可以分散用户请求,降低服务器压力,从而提高访问速度。
4、提取网站源码:利用IP代理,可以模拟真实用户访问网站,从而提取网站源码。
如何利用IP代理提取网站源码
1、选择合适的IP代理
需要选择一个可靠的IP代理,可以从以下途径获取:
(1)免费代理:在互联网上可以找到许多免费代理,但免费代理的稳定性和速度可能无法保证。
(2)付费代理:付费代理通常具有更高的稳定性和速度,但需要支付一定的费用。
图片来源于网络,如有侵权联系删除
(3)专业代理服务商:选择专业的代理服务商,可以提供更全面的代理服务,包括高匿名、高速度、多种协议等。
2、使用网络爬虫技术
网络爬虫是一种自动化程序,用于从互联网上抓取信息,以下是使用网络爬虫提取网站源码的基本步骤:
(1)确定目标网站:明确需要提取源码的网站。
(2)分析网站结构:了解目标网站的结构,包括页面布局、URL规则等。
(3)编写爬虫程序:根据网站结构,编写爬虫程序,实现页面抓取和源码提取。
(4)设置代理:在爬虫程序中设置IP代理,确保爬虫通过代理服务器访问目标网站。
(5)运行爬虫:启动爬虫程序,开始提取网站源码。
3、数据处理
提取网站源码后,需要对数据进行处理,包括:
图片来源于网络,如有侵权联系删除
(1)清洗数据:去除无用信息,如广告、图片等。
(2)格式化数据:将数据转换为统一的格式,方便后续分析。
(3)存储数据:将处理后的数据存储到数据库或文件中,以便后续使用。
高效网络爬虫技术
1、多线程爬虫:使用多线程技术,可以提高爬虫的抓取速度。
2、深度优先搜索:根据页面之间的链接关系,实现深度优先搜索,提高爬取效率。
3、分布式爬虫:将爬虫程序部署到多台服务器,实现分布式爬取,提高爬取速度。
4、反爬虫策略:针对目标网站的爬虫策略,如验证码、IP封禁等,采取相应的应对措施。
利用IP代理提取网站源码是一种高效的信息获取手段,通过选择合适的IP代理、使用网络爬虫技术以及高效的网络爬虫策略,可以轻松实现网站源码的提取,在实际操作过程中,还需注意遵守相关法律法规,尊重网站版权,以免侵犯他人权益。
标签: #ip代理提取网站源码
评论列表